Host Alex Goldman helps Casey, a librarian obsessed with obscure history, solve the mystery of a button advertising "diarrhea-inducing chili cheese fries." The button features a fake address in Custer City, Oklahoma, leading Casey to believe it was from a real, lost restaurant. The team traces the artifact to Nick Rowley, a former Busy Beaver Button Museum employee who created it as an elaborate prank designed to confuse future finders. The episode concludes with Casey receiving a physical copy of the button and having his name immortalized in the museum’s online archive.
